
Sonny is a multi-faceted entertainer covering all genres of Rock, Pop, Blues, Rockabilly, and on occasion traditional Country as vocalist, guitarist, and arranger/producer. He is proficient in 6 & 12 string guitar (including bass), drums and keys.
Sonny has appeared with notable artists in Rhythm and Blues such as Bo Diddley, Little Richard, Otis Blackwell; in the Rock & Roll arena with greats Chuck Berry, Jerry Lee Lewis, Roy Orbison, Gary US Bonds, Ronnie Spector, Glen Campbell, Reggie Vinson and the Beach Boys.
Sonny was supporting artist for the band Looking Glass in the mid-seventies, and played with Little Richard in the film "Let The Good Times Roll". He has performed in great venues such as Madison Square Garden, Studio 54, The Playboy Club and CBGB's. He also appeared with Danny O'Day in Las Vegas at The Flamingo & The Riviera.
In 2010 Sonny was inducted into the Arizona Rock & Roll Hall of Fame and performed with Reggie Vinson at the LA Music Awards at the Whiskey A GO-GO.
Sonny has been represented by Buddy Lee Attractions and the original William Morris Agency. Most recently he worked with Emmy-Award Winning producer Michael Terry on his latest EP Blame It On the Blonde.
